Earthquakes Weekly Update: June 24, 2019
June 24, 2019 - Major League Soccer (MLS)
San Jose Earthquakes News Release
The San Jose Earthquakes bowed out of the 2019 Lamar Hunt U.S. Open Cup after suffering a 3-1 defeat in a Round of 16 match against LAFC on Thursday night at Banc of California Stadium. Midfielder Vako scored San Jose's lone goal in the seventh minute, but the Earthquakes were unable to hold their advantage.
The Earthquakes resume MLS action this week with a pair of home matches in the Bay Area. The Earthquakes will host the Houston Dynamo on Wednesday, June 26 at Avaya Stadium (7:15 p.m. PT), presented by Erik's Delicafe, and will take on the LA Galaxy in the eighth installment of the California Clasico at Stanford Stadium on Saturday, June 29 (6:30 p.m. PT), presented by Sutter Health.

EARTHQUAKES NOTES
In Form
San Jose is currently on a four-match unbeaten streak (2-0-2) dating back to May 18. It marks their second unbeaten streak of four or more games already this season. The Quakes' home unbeaten streak is currently at five matches dating back to April 6.
Pure Grit
The Earthquakes are 5-2-4 in their last 11 matches, their best 11-match stretch in a single season since Aug. 14 - Oct. 16, 2015 (6-2-3).
Seeking Revenge
Wednesday night's match will be the second time San Jose face the Houston Dynamo in 2019. The Earthquakes fell 2-1 to Houston in April, bringing them to 1-2-1 in their last four matches against the Texas side.
Good Run on The Farm
The Earthquakes are 4-1-2 all-time against the LA Galaxy at Stanford Stadium and haven't lost since 2014.
THIS WEEK IN EARTHQUAKES HISTORY
June 29, 2016 - Announced multi-year USL affiliate partnership with Reno 1868 FC
The San Jose Earthquakes announced that the club had signed a two-year USL affiliate partnership with Reno 1868 FC beginning in the 2017 season. In 2018, San Jose extended their affiliate partnership with Reno 1868 FC through the end of the 2019 season, with an option for 2020.
